AEM Full Stack Developer

PRIMARY FUNCTION:

This role leads backend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) development while supporting integrations across the Adobe Experience Platform and external platforms such as Salesforce.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Design, build, and deploy new AEM components from requirements through production.

  • Apply AEM best practices for workflows, configurations, caching, and performance tuning.

  • Support AEM best practices for environment stack configuration.

  • Manage deployment pipelines for content updates and feature enhancements.

  • Implement and optimize back-end services in Java, Sling, OSGi, and JCR.

  • Collaborate with internal front-end resources on HTML, JavaScript, and CSS integration.

  • Build and maintain integrations between Adobe Experience Platform applications.

  • Support external system integrations, including Salesforce CRM and Salesforce Marketing Cloud.

  • Manage API-driven connections between AEM components and external services.

  • Maintain and fine-tune dispatcher caching and related performance settings.

  • Monitor and ensure alignment with web standards and best practices for SEO, accessibility, and security.

  • Accountable for AEM troubleshooting, configuration, platform stability, and optimization.

  • Partner with IT, data, and marketing teams to align Adobe Experience Platform with enterprise systems.

  • Provide technical leadership and guidance across the Adobe stack.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Bachelor’s degree (BA) in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or related field or equivalent experience

  • Min 3+ years of professional development experience, with at least 2 years directly working with AEM

  • Experience integrating AEM with RESTful and GraphQL APIS.

  • Experience writing, parsing, and troubleshooting JSON.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Previous experience with middleware concepts and enterprise integrations, including Mulesoft

  • Exposure to Salesforce CRM and Marketing Cloud integrations

  • Experience working in Agile/Scrum environments

    C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S:

• Prefer Adobe Certified Expert: AEM Sites Developer, Assets Developer, and/or Forms Developer

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, ABILITIES:

  • Strong proficiency in AEM development, with emphasis on backend engineering, including Java expertise for building and extending AEM components.

  • Strong understanding of source control process and best practices (Git).

  • Familiarity with AEM front-end technologies (HTML, JavaScript, CSS) to collaborate effectively with front-

    end teams.

  • Knowledge of the Adobe Experience Platform ecosystem: Target, Analytics, RTCDP, Data Collection

  • Understanding of Adobe Cloud Manager and DevOps workflows.

  • Knowledge of dispatcher configuration, caching strategies, and performance tuning.

  • Ability to troubleshoot and optimize AEM and related Adobe tools independently.
